Output e572823767964c0dae89b6c58e89498051d99a0c01a09d1c5571c329df95455e:124

value
85368520
script pubkey
OP_0 OP_PUSHBYTES_20 aa8cdb7f221aa9af6affe2bb61f2a167d3395f8d
address
bc1q42xdklezr25676hlu2akru4pvlfnjhud3ws0ak
transaction
e572823767964c0dae89b6c58e89498051d99a0c01a09d1c5571c329df95455e